    Went here for a late night dinner and it was surprisingly pretty good! I ordered the salmon build your own plate with a Cesar salad and fries plus the ahi poke - both were delicious but the poke definitely stood out more than the salmon. It tasted fresh and really liked the sauce the had with it. I was especially surprised at the sheer amount of food I got for a $13 salmon plate! 2 huge portions of salmon plus the 2 sides is such a steal! There's also lots of seating and some parking so that also made it very convenient. Definitely would come again!

    BlueSalt Fish Grill (established in 2010) is a fast-casual restaurant specializing in fresh seafood dishes and this is the flagship location. There's another location in Lomita. The restaurant was empty when our party came here at 11 AM, but soon the lunch crowd began to fill up this restaurant fairly quickly at 12 PM. [Parking]: The restaurant shares the same parking space as Chicken Dijon and Al Hamra Halal. [Ordering & menu]: Many customers here are return visitors who know exactly what to order. Visitors first order at the counter, grab a number, pick an available table, and food arrives. The menu looks like an encyclopedia, but it is a three-step ordering process: (Step 1) - Choose one of 15+ seafood options. (Step 2) - Choose one of 15+ seasoning options. (Step 3) - Choose two sides OR one of eight salad options. *** Giant prawns (step 1 - $13.82) + peri peri spice rub (step 2) + and Mediterranean salad (step 3 - spinach, arugula, grilled red pepper, zucchini, broccolini, asparagus, sun-dried tomatoes, red onion, feta cheese, olives & balsamic dressing - $7.70): Peri peri spice rub had the right spicy level and prawns were cooked well. Mediterranean salad was pretty good with a good mix of ingredients. *** I really wish the menu is simpler with some recommended pre-built options, but otherwise this is a great spot for casual business or work lunch. P.S. - There's a small self-serve salsa bar.
